The diamond is the most valuable part of the engagement ring. Traditionally, the value of a diamond purchased should be one to three months salary. The actual amount spent will depend on the values of the couple to be married. Some individuals would not want their partner to overspend on a ring.

Diamonds are priced by weight, clarity, color, and cut. Many options are available to fit any budget. Several small diamonds can be grouped together to appear larger. Modern couples may choose the traditional approach or select a diamond or other beautiful gemstones that are more affordable for their circumstances and values.

A variety of bands is available to fit any style or budget. The traditional solitaire style is a timeless beauty most people appreciate. A more active person may prefer a band with diamonds set into it. Popular band materials include gold, white gold, and platinum. Platinum rings are typically more expensive than gold ones, but are also more durable and will not fade or yellow with time.

On a traditional style of ring, prongs attach the gem to the band. Most rings have four or six prongs. Four prongs allow more light to shine through the diamond, increasing the sparkle factor. Four prongs are also appropriate for smaller diamonds whose size would be visually overpowered by six prongs. A six-prong setting is well-suited for diamonds over one carat in size. Six prongs will hold a diamond more securely to the band and should be used for an active individual who may be more likely to accidentally knock the ring against walls or other objects. Platinum can also be used in a prong to increase the durability of the ring.
